The Mentalist Arrives On Netflix At The Perfect Time

The Mentalist, which ran for 7 seasons on CBS, has arrived on Netflix in certain locations around the world as of March 1. According to What’s on Netflix, the crime series is available in the United Kingdom, Canada, Australia, and Latin America. At the time of writing, whether The Mentalist will move to Netflix in the United States remains to be announced. It can be found on Hulu nationwide.

The procedural is centered on Simon Baker’s Patrick Jane, a former psychic — really a con man — who begins working with the California Bureau of Investigation as a consultant after his actions lead to the serial killer known as Red John murdering his wife and daughter. The Mentalist fans will soon be able to see two main stars from the show in a fitting series.

Prime Video’s Scarpetta features both Simon Baker, who plays Benton Wesley, and Amanda Righetti, The Mentalist series regular Grace Van Pelt actress, as the young version of Dorothy Scarpetta — the character’s older version is played by the Oscar-winning Jamie Lee Curtis. Given how Scarpetta arrives on Prime Video on March 11, The Mentalist dropping on Netflix a week before it is perfect, setting up this reunion to be appreciated by more viewers.

Why The Mentalist Fans Should Check Out Prime Video’s Scarpetta

​​​​​​​There are a few elements that make Scarpetta the perfect TV show for The Mentalist fans after a Netflix binge of the procedural. Scarpetta is a crime thriller series that should feel similar in tone and subject matter to The Mentalist for fans of the TV show now on Netflix. Additionally, Baker’s Benton Wesley is an FBI profiler, making him somewhat like Patrick Jane.

With Baker’s character being married to Nicole Kidman’s Kay Scarpetta, The Mentalist fans can expect another powerhouse performance from the actor and a pairing that should become the talk of the town. Scarpetta is based on a book series with several entries, and the show already has another season guaranteed, so The Mentalist arrives on Netflix at the perfect time to boost Simon Baker’s new high-profile project.
